Understanding Fire Extinguisher Maintenance

Conducting a thorough Fire Extinguisher Inspection is the first step in maintenance. This process involves checking several elements to confirm the extinguisher’s readiness. Below are the crucial components to inspect:

  • Pressure gauge reading
  • Inspection certification tags and Fire Extinguisher Tagging
  • Physical damage, corrosion, and leakage
  • Hose, nozzle, and other components functionality

FAQ on Fire Extinguisher Services

Here are some frequently asked questions to better understand the intricacies of Fire Extinguisher Service Near Me:

  • How often should extinguishers be inspected? – Monthly visual checks are recommended, with a more comprehensive annual service.
  • When is Fire Extinguisher Recharge necessary? – Recharge after any use or if the pressure indicator shows low pressure.
